This page looks technical, but we have to realize that the Hyprop's data specifications are being impregnated into the body's nervous system of Ionivka and Marc. This is the consequence of their permanent "transfixed" state. Because of that, they get a unique knowledge about this engine, better than all experts. Things will become weirder as their story progresses. This also explains why they feel a need to play together intimately and frequently (my censored pictures). This also explains why their life and/or their health could be at risk. You have to look at Ionivka and Marc, not only as mutants who have emotions, but also as a living, data specifications of high-flux ionic propulsion engines ... with emotions. Translation Clip "a" : N: The Hyprop-N would be built for a one-way robotized mission. One possible such mission would be to change the orbits parameters of an asteroid, for example, to deviate from a possible collision with Mars or Earth. It is easier to build and it is very efficient, but this type of Hyprop generates so much neutrons while in use that they can kill any life (insects, virus, bacterium) within a radius of one kilometer. It will be the last one to be tested, since after it, the whole zone around the test wells will have become too radioactive, even for Big-Feet mutants. Clip "b" : N: The Hyprop-1 can push small asteroids, huge cargo, and rotating and staffed orbital stations. It does not produce any deathly neutron since it is based on a deuterium with Helium 3 nuclear fusion. It can be reused for about 30 times. Clip "c" : N: The Hyprop-2 operates with the sane nuclear fusion reactants as those of the Hyprop-1, but it uses a more complex BAFI. For the same specific impulsion, it will use 30% less of the so-rare Helium 3. It's BAFI can be used only once, per return mission. From a far distance, the 3 types of Hyprops look the same, their difference becomes obvious when they are thrusting. Clip "d" : N: Each Hyprop is equipped with a disjoint able and flexible anchoring system, and clusters of Vernier thrusters. I do not have to test that attached equipment; it can be of a different design for each type of mission. NOTE: See my next picture (Reactor of an Hyprop); it contains English labels. Clip "e" : N: These Vernier thrusters will move and orient the inactive Hyprop, towards the preinstalled anchoring point of the large objet to be pushed. Clip "f" : N: The hydraulic jacks will stabilize the Hyprop on its cargo and they are also used for steering it while changing the direction of the trajectory of the propulsion. Clip "g" : N: The Hyprop-1 will mainly be used for moving a staffed orbital station towards one of the Lagrangian points of the Earth or of the Moon. The Hyprop-2 will be required if we want to move a rotating space station towards any planet that is beyond Mars. NOTE: See the next picture for a picture with English labels.
